The Navigator - Olympus Marina Aparthotel Vilamoura offers panoramic views of the city, thanks to the location a 5-minute walk from Vila Gale. While staying in proximity to the Roman Ruins of Cerro da Vila, guests can go for a swim in a swimming pool or enjoy a sundeck, a shared lounge, and a spacious garden.
The business The Navigator - Olympus Marina Aparthotel offers rooms with a balcony and a dining area featuring an air conditioner, along with an LCD TV. Other comforts include a fridge, a toaster, and kitchenware for self-catering. Additionally, most rooms look out onto Vilamoura Beach.
The bus stop Marina is located within a few blocks of this Vilamoura hotel.